- Plasma TV's normally run hot, I would suggest that if you have a better choice of placement use it. Ive had to repair more then a few plasmas that where placed to close to a fireplace. The newer models do have a better cooling system but its still better to be safe then sorry with such an expensive purchase.
- Check the temperature. If it is within specs then it is ok. Better also make sure that the image is about your eye level when you are seated.
- You would need to check the temperature of the chimney breast. I would recommend getting a survey done on it by an electrical retailer they will tell you if it is suitable or not. Plasmas do get hot and you do not want to give them anymore heat.
